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$114.87 | 13.260% | $130.1018 | $130.10 | $130.10 | $130.10 |
Purchase #2 | $126.89 | 8.647% | $137.8622 | $137.86 | $137.85 | $137.90 |
Purchase #3 | $66.60 | 8.157% | $72.0326 | $72.03 | $72.05 | $72.00 |
Purchase #4 | $45.34 | 7.709% | $48.8353 | $48.84 | $48.85 | $48.80 |
Purchase #5 | $234.44 | 4.831% | $245.7658 | $245.77 | $245.75 | $245.80 |
Purchase #6 | $43.25 | 5.385% | $45.579 | $45.58 | $45.60 | $45.60 |
Purchase #7 | $203.71 | 12.569% | $229.3143 | $229.31 | $229.30 | $229.30 |
7 purchase totals = | $835.10 | $909.4910 | $909.49 | $909.50 | $909.50 |
